Subject: DR drill — Feedwright validator failover

Heads up for on-call: Tuesday's disaster-recovery drill will take the primary Feedwright podcast feed validator offline for roughly an hour. The standby in the Oakmere region should pick up validation jobs automatically. Expect a brief backlog of unchecked feeds; no action needed unless the queue exceeds 10k. To restore the validator's signing state from backup, enter the recovery passphrase:

vault phrase of fafop-hahop = ralys-kasion-normir-belix-silys-fendor

Runbook 4.2 — Account recovery, ProctorQueue (Examveil platform)

When an invigilator account is locked mid-session, first confirm the candidate queue in Lockstead is paused; never recover an account while sessions are draining. Verify the requester against the shift roster, then open the recovery console and select the affected tenant. Document each step in the incident log before proceeding. The console will prompt for the escrow passphrase; for on-call purposes it is recorded immediately below this line.

strongbox words: druath-quenael

MEMO — Branch Managers

Corporate is in early talks to acquire Fennick Tool & Supply. Nothing signed. Do not discuss with staff, customers, or Fennick branch contacts. If approached, refer all questions to head office. Expect due-diligence visits at the Rosdale and Ketterby branches over the next three weeks; cooperate fully but volunteer nothing. Normal operations continue unchanged until further notice. The confidential outline of the transaction rationale follows below.

board note of tagug-hahag: Praionax Logistics is in early talks to buy Julaxek Group for about $36.3 million. The Julmir launch date is March 1, and nothing goes to the press before then.